What is the solution for this system of equations? Y=x-4. Y=-x+6

Answer: x =5 , y = 1

Step-by-step explanation:

y = x - 4 ................. equation 1

y = -x + 6 ................. equation 2

Equating the two equations , we have

x - 4 = -x + 6

x + x = 6 + 4

2x = 10

x = 5

substitute x = 5 into equation 1

y = 5 - 4

y = 1

Therefore , the solution to the system of equations is ( 5 , 1 )
